Understanding Low Emissivity Enhancing Energy Efficiency in Building Design Low emissivity (low-e) coatings have become an essential component in modern building design, particularly in the pursuit of energy efficiency and thermal comfort. This innovative technology enhances the performance of windows and building materials by reflecting infrared radiation and minimizing heat transfer, thus contributing to significant energy savings and improved indoor environments. What is Low Emissivity? Emissivity refers to the ability of a material to emit thermal radiation. Materials with high emissivity are effective at transferring heat, while those with low emissivity do not emit heat effectively and instead reflect radiant heat. Low-e coatings are thin layers of metal or metallic oxide applied to the glass surface, significantly reducing the U-factor, which measures the rate of heat transfer. These coatings effectively reflect interior temperatures back into the living spaces during winter, preventing heat loss, while also reflecting external heat during summer, keeping interiors cooler. As a result, low-e windows help maintain a more consistent indoor temperature and reduce reliance on heating and cooling systems. The Benefits of Low Emissivity Coatings The primary benefit of low-e coatings is their ability to improve energy efficiency. By minimizing the transfer of heat, these coatings reduce heating and cooling costs. According to various studies, homes fitted with low-e windows can save up to 30% to 50% on energy bills compared to those with standard single-pane windows. This reduction in energy usage not only translates to economic savings for homeowners but also contributes to lowering the overall carbon footprint. In addition to energy savings, low-e coatings can enhance indoor comfort. By regulating temperature fluctuations, they help maintain a stable environment within the home or commercial space. Moreover, low-e windows also attenuate harmful UV rays, which can lead to skin damage and fading of furnishings, carpets, and artwork. This protection is particularly beneficial for residences with large windows that invite plenty of natural light. Variations of Low-E Coatings There are two primary types of low-e coatings passive and spectrally selective. 1. Passive Low-E Coatings These coatings allow a higher level of solar heat gain while reflecting infrared radiation to keep heat inside during colder months. They are ideal for colder climates where retaining heat is a priority. 2. Spectrally Selective Low-E Coatings These advanced coatings reflect a greater portion of the sun’s infrared light while allowing visible light to pass through. This type is beneficial in warmer climates as it helps in reducing cooling loads while still keeping spaces bright and inviting.
